Is there a way to combining Character Animator workflow with Adobe Animate?

  • June 5, 2021
  • 1 reply
  • 860 views

The superior auto-lipsynching and ability to use triggers for facial expressions in character animator makes animating my cartoon character's faces so so much faster than adobe animate.

 

However, I still need to use adobe animate for basically everything else.

 

Is there a way for me to animate my characters heads in character aniamtor, and then import the head back into adobe animate, as a head symbol for my characters?

Hi, not sure if that is the best way, but should work. Animate your head in Ch. Do not enable face tracking; the head should stay in the same spot, just needs to speak. Add your triggers to blink, swap parts during recording. Make sure that your head does not move up/down/left/right. Only rotation around the neck is appropriate here.

 

Now make the neck and body invisible and export as the PNG sequence.

 

In Animate create a head symbol. Go inside a symbol and import the PNG sequence.

 

Exit the symbol and set the "looping" setting to play once

 

This will move animation inside the head symbol and it will move together with the rest of the character. This is why it is important not to move left/right when we record in Ch. If our head stays in the same place we just need to position it in the first frame and it will work.

One tip, when you create a head symbol make a circle, then position the center/bottom of the head to the center of the circle. This way when you rotate the symbol, you will rotate your head around the neck
